LPM_INIT_INFO 结构 (lpmapi.h)

LPM_INIT_INFO 结构包含本地策略模块初始化信息。

语法

typedef struct lpminitinfo {
  DWORD            PcmVersionNumber;
  DWORD            ResultTimeLimit;
  int              ConfiguredLpmCount;
  PALLOCMEM        AllocMemory;
  PFREEMEM         FreeMemory;
  CBADMITRESULT    PcmAdmitResultCallback;
  CBGETRSVPOBJECTS GetRsvpObjectsCallback;
} LPM_INIT_INFO;

成员

PcmVersionNumber

策略控制模块的版本

ResultTimeLimit

策略控制模块在超时前等待接收结果的时间限制(以秒为单位)。

ConfiguredLpmCount

配置的本地策略模块数。

AllocMemory

内存分配函数,用于以 PALLOCMEM 函数的形式初始化本地策略模块的内存。

FreeMemory

内存释放函数,用于释放为本地策略模块分配的内存。 有关详细信息 ,请参阅 PFREEMEM

PcmAdmitResultCallback

用于允许结果的回调函数。 有关详细信息 ,请参阅 cbAdmitResult

GetRsvpObjectsCallback

用于获取 RSVP 对象的回调函数。 有关详细信息 ,请参阅 cbGetRsvpObjects

要求

   
最低受支持的客户端 Windows 2000 Professional [仅限桌面应用]
最低受支持的服务器 Windows 2000 Server [仅限桌面应用]
标头 lpmapi.h

另请参阅

PALLOCMEM

PFREEMEM

cbAdmitResult

cbGetRsvpObjects